GOLD ROMAN CHASUBLE
A Gold Chasuble in the Catholic Church symbolizes joy, glory, and the majesty of God. It is often used on solemn feast days and special celebrations when the Church expresses great reverence and thanksgiving. Gold represents the radiance of divine glory and the kingship of Christ. Because of its richness and dignity, it may sometimes be used in place of other festive liturgical colors, especially white, red, or green, during particularly solemn celebrations. When a priest wears a gold chasuble during Mass, it reminds the faithful of the heavenly splendor of the liturgy and the victory of Christ, inviting the Church to celebrate the sacred mysteries with deeper joy and reverence.
